Definition
-Food from organic farming-From ecologically controlled cultivation-Not genetically modified-No chemical-synthetic pesticides, artificial fertilizers or sewage sludge.

-Less soil pollution-Less water pollution-Reduction in the use of chemical fertilizers and pesticides-Animals are treated better in organic farming-Less need for antibiotics-Higher food quality-People may value their food more
-Higher food prices-Organic often means not entirely organic -Controls are necessary on a regular basis-Health risks if production chain is not optimized-Limited choice of products -Some claims regarding organic food are not proven yet -Production of organic food implies plenty of work -May not be suitable to feed billions of people
Advantages
Disadvantages
